While value investors are looking to make deals based on the stock prices of today, growth investors are more interested in future potential. They try to identify and invest in small, young companies with potential to grow and expand.

If you want to target a long-term rate of return of 8% or more, move 80% of your portfolio to stocks and 20% to cash and bonds. With this approach, expect that at some point you could have a single quarter where your portfolio drops 20% in value.
